




Job Summary: We are seeking a Senior Back-End Java Developer for a stable project within a corporate environment, as part of an agile technical team. Key Highlights: 1. Join a dynamic and qualified team. 2. Participate in innovative and cutting-edge projects. 3. Professional stability and career progression. Back-End Java Developer At CAS Training, a leading company with over 20 years of experience in technological consulting, outsourcing, and specialized training, we are looking to hire a Senior Back-End Java Developer to join a stable project within a corporate environment. The selected candidate will join a technical team working with Java technologies in an agile development environment. Minimum Requirements * 4 years of experience in the IT sector. * 3 years of experience with: Java and Spring framework, Oracle. * Front-end: HTML, CSS, JavaScript and/or jQuery and/or AJAX and/or Bootstrap. * Web services: SOAP and/or REST. * Java persistence (JPA and/or Hibernate). * Report generation (Oracle Reports and/or Jasper Reports or similar). * Version control (Apache Subversion -SVN- and/or Git). * Agile development methodologies. * Minimum education: Higher Vocational Training Degree. **Responsibilities:** * Development of Back-End applications in Java (Spring). * Creation and integration of SOAP/REST web services. * Management of persistence using JPA/Hibernate and Oracle. * Maintenance and enhancement of applications within an agile environment. **Offered:** * Join a dynamic, highly qualified team at a company undergoing expansion. * Participate in innovative and cutting-edge projects for top-tier clients across various market sectors. * Long-term projects, professional stability, and career progression. * Permanent contract. * Free access to Cas Training’s annual training catalog. * Salary negotiable based on candidate’s experience and qualifications. **Work Modality:** Hybrid in Madrid (1 day onsite, remainder remote) Java, Oracle, SOAP, Spring


